Arsenal are now looking to sell defєɴԀer Cedric Soares this summer as the Portuguese defєɴԀer only has one year left on his contract.

That’s according toSky Sports journalist Dharmesh Sheth, who was speaking to Give Me Sport.

Cedric Soareshas been surplus to requirement at Arsenal for some time.

The sale ofHector Bellerinto Barcelona last summer after his loan spell with Real Betis potentially offered Cedric a way into the team.

However,Mikel Artetadecided to start playing centre-backBen Whiteas a full-back.

It meantTakehiro Tomiyasuwas also pushed down the pecking order and Cedric tєɴԀed to miss out altogether.

The Japanese defєɴԀer is just as versatile as Cedric, meaning he wasn’t even needed as emergency cover on the left.

He joined Fulham on loan in January when it became clear his options would be very limited at The Emirates.

Arsenalnow want to sell Cedric to get his wages off the books and try and bring in a small transfer fee before his contract expires next year.

They’re unlikely to find a willing buyer in Fulham, who also barely used the defєɴԀer during his time at the club.

Speaking to Give Me Sport,Sheth said: “I’m told that Arsenal are exploring opportunities for suitable exits for Nicolas Pepe and Cedric Soares. They have both only got a year left on their contract.

“It’s incredible to think that Pepe is still Arsenal’s record signing because he joined in 2019 for £72million from Lille.

“He was playing under Unai Emery and it just hasn’t worked under Mikel Arteta. It is just one of those things where he doesn’t fit into his ρłɑɴs.”

The£75,000-a-weekfull-back managed just eight league appearances last season, with six of them coming for Fulham.

There hasbeen a suggestionthat Mikel Arteta might want to reassess Cedric in pre-season.

Hewants to fightfor his place at the club, but would likely be given a very limited role if he stayed next season.

Arsenal might sell Cedric to bring in another right-back, namely Real Valladolid’sIvan Fresneda.

On paper, it’s a move that makes a lot of sense for The Gunners, moving on a periphery figure in the squad for someone with a lot of potential.
